MORE INFORMATION ON KIARA

Kiara was abandoned by her hunter when she was no longer of use and left to fend for herself on the streets in the area of Moron, she was very thin and very scared when she was rescued back in October 2021. Sadly this is where she remained until she came to foster in the UK, as is common for many podencos in local rescues, they are overlooked no matter how hard the associations try to get them seen. This is what her UK foster mum Emma has to say about her:

“Living with Kiara has been such a lovely reminder of how resilient and loving dogs are, even after years in the shelter. She has settled into life in a home like she’s always been here, the favourite spot on the sofa has been claimed, and the best treats figured out! It’s been incredible to see her grow in confidence, and she’s starting to discover that the world outside the sofa might actually be quite interesting. Just being with her humans is her favourite place to be. Kiara has also asked us to vet potential adopters for the relevant qualifications: personal chef (tasty treats), masseuse (top-tier belly rubs), and interior designer (optimal sofa and blanket arrangements). More than anything, she’s just looking for someone to love her as much as she loves them.”

Kiara walked well on the lead locally to the shelter but has taken some time to adjust to walking in the UK where it is busier - but this has improved greatly and she is now comfortable walking past other people and dogs. She needs a garden as she enjoys being outside and is used to having this space.

Since being in the foster home she has really sought out human company and belly rubs, even playing with toys in the home. She does the cutest excitable dance when her foster parents return form popping out, so she can be left for short periods of time and has done well with positive crate training.

We think a home with older children and adults would be the best match for her, she can still be a little startled and could find the unpredictability of young children a little overwhelming. She really enjoys the company of other dogs and gets confidence from them but she is not the most playful with them.

Kiara does need another dog in the home for confidence and companionship but she is not the most playful at this stage.

As you can see from her pictures Kiara is carrying a little extra weight, whilst she has no health concerns she is currently on a weight management programme to help her loose the extra pounds and this would need to continue in her forever home.

Kiara is neutered, vaccinated and tested negative for all Mediterranean diseases. She is passported and available for adoption now.
